Output 4bcab68c366411f71052e93845ccabbccd9aeb16d2c7f264bf8b009fd28c9b9a:1

value
18413548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 542d107b01ec27da0d78a9e94f18c83dad6afb25 OP_EQUAL
address
39N6fnW3NfvnTFKaus7W4NfDY5F8GHC6fb
transaction
4bcab68c366411f71052e93845ccabbccd9aeb16d2c7f264bf8b009fd28c9b9a
spent
true